| Suricata is a network Intrusion Detection System, Intrusion Prevention System and Network Security Monitoring engine. Prior to version 7.0.16, the Lua TLS certificate information helper could dereference NULL certificate fields when a Lua script requested certificate information for TLS traffic where some certificate fields were absent. Crafted TLS traffic processed by a deployment using affected Lua TLS scripting could crash Suricata, resulting in denial of service. Version 7.0.16 contains a fix. As a workaround, avoid Lua scripts that call TLS certificate information helpers on untrusted traffic (`TlsGetCertInfo` function), or update scripts to handle missing certificate fields where possible. | ||||

| knowns through 0.33.0 exempts the project.set action from permission guard checks unconditionally, allowing read-only agent sessions to bypass restrictions. Attackers can invoke project.set to repoint the server at another project directory and obtain write access capabilities. | ||||

| Consul and Consul Enterprise are vulnerable to an authorization bypass in the catalog node-write path that may allow an authenticated attacker to delete another node's catalog registration and take over its node identity. An attacker with a token granting node-write permission on any single node name may exploit this issue if they can obtain the node ID of a node they do not control. This vulnerability (CVE-2026-87090) is fixed in Consul 2.0.4 and Consul Enterprise 1.21.18, 1.22.12 and 2.0.4. | ||||

| Uncontrolled recursion (CWE-674) in the QDomDocument/QDomNode serialization path of the Qt XML module (QtXml, qtbase). QDomElementPrivate::save() and QDomNodePrivate::save() recurse mutually, consuming one stack frame per level of element nesting with no depth limit, no configurable bound and no error return. A document with deeply nested elements parses successfully but exhausts the call stack and terminates the process when serialized. Reachable via QDomDocument::toByteArray() (Qt 4.0 and later), QDomDocument::toString(), QDomDocument::toCString(), QDomNode::save(), and operator<<(QTextStream&, const QDomNode&). Denial of service only — no code execution and no memory disclosure. | ||||

| A flaw was found in xdgmime. A heap-based buffer overflow can be triggered in _xdg_mime_magic_parse_magic_line() in the xdgmimemagic.c file on little-endian systems when an attacker-controlled MIME magic file in a user-writable XDG data location (e.g., in the $XDG_DATA_HOME/mime/magic path) is parsed by an application performing MIME type detection (e.g., via g_content_type_guess()). When performing byte-swap, incorrect pointer arithmetic on the write side causes an out-of-bounds write of 2 bytes, resulting in an application crash or memory corruption. | ||||

| Improper neutralization of special elements in data query logic in the GridFS component of the MongoDB C# Driver can cause a caller-supplied structured file identifier to be interpreted as a query condition rather than as a literal identifier. An authenticated user who can influence the identifier passed by an affected application may obtain stored file content beyond the intended target or cause all GridFS file chunks in the affected bucket to be removed, rendering stored file content unreadable. The affected rename operation may also rename a stored file other than the intended target. | ||||

| Consul and Consul Enterprise are vulnerable to an authorization bypass in the Connect service mesh that may allow a service to reach a destination it is not authorized to access. When building Envoy RBAC rules to enforce Connect intentions, Consul did not correctly escape certain characters in service names, namespaces, and partitions, causing the generated authorization rules to match more broadly than intended. This vulnerability (CVE-2026-88021) is fixed in Consul 2.0.4 and Consul Enterprise 1.21.18, 1.22.12 and 2.0.4. | ||||

| The consul-template library is vulnerable to an information disclosure issue in its error handling path that may allow Vault secret values to appear in template error messages, log output, and downstream surfaces such as Nomad task events. This vulnerability (CVE-2026-87993) is fixed in consul-template 0.43.0. | ||||

| rclone is a command-line program to sync files and directories to and from different cloud storage providers. Prior to 1.75.1, when backend/local runs with --links, a source .rclonelink object can plant a symlink in the destination and later directory metadata is applied through that path. MkdirMetadata, writeMetadataToFile, and setTimes operate when Directory.translatedLink=false, so os.Chown, os.Chmod, os.Chtimes, and birth-time handling can bypass os.Root confinement and follow the symlink. An attacker controlling source contents can therefore apply selected ownership, permissions, modification times, or birth times to a file or directory outside the destination, with --metadata required for chmod and chown while modification time is applied by the normal directory workflow. This issue is fixed in version 1.75.1. | ||||

| rclone is a command-line program to sync files and directories to and from different cloud storage providers. From 1.75.0 until 1.75.1, the serve S3 streamed multipart path in cmd/serve/s3/multipart.go passes attacker-controlled contentLength to multipart.NewRW().Reserve before reading request-body bytes. waitForTurn admits the current part and one oversized part when the buffer is empty despite --multipart-streaming-buffer-limit, and lib/pool allocates 1 MiB pages according to Content-Length or X-Amz-Decoded-Content-Length. A network client can retain or multiply these reservations without sending the declared body, exhausting process or host memory or permanently blocking request handlers. Anonymous S3 deployments require no credentials, while deployments using auth_key require an accepted S3 key. This issue is fixed in version 1.75.1. | ||||

| FileRun before 2026.3.0 contains an OS command injection vulnerability in the PhotoProofSheet handler that allows authenticated users with upload permission to execute arbitrary commands by uploading files with shell metacharacters in their names. Attackers can upload a file containing command substitution syntax such as backticks, semicolons, or $() sequences in the filename, then trigger the PhotoProofSheet endpoint to execute arbitrary commands as the web-server user due to missing escapeshellarg() sanitization in the ImageMagick montage command construction. | ||||

| FileRun before 2026.3.0 contains a SQL injection vulnerability that allows delegated or simple administrators to execute arbitrary SQL by submitting the description parameter as an array, causing the getValuesString() method in DB/DP.php to interpolate raw array values directly into an INSERT statement without parameterization. Because the underlying PDO connection uses emulated prepared statements enabling stacked queries, attackers can manipulate the df_users_permissions table to escalate a delegated administrator account to superuser privileges, and may additionally achieve code execution via unsanitized path values passed to require_once in the logs listing component. | ||||
